Understanding Google Ads
First, the basics. Google Ads is pay-per-click. This means you only pay when someone clicks your ad. Simple. Your ads show up on Google search pages and other websites Google works with. Where your ad shows depends on a few things: how much you bid, how good your ad is, and what Google thinks will happen.
What Makes Up a Google Ads Campaign?
- Campaigns: Think of these as the big picture. They group similar ads together. For example, all your ads for shoes could be in one campaign.
- Ad Groups: Smaller groups within your campaign. So, in your "shoes" campaign, you might have groups for "running shoes," "boots," and "sandals."
- Keywords: These are the words people type into Google that make your ad show up.
- Ads: What people see! Text or pictures that try to get them to click.
- Landing Pages: The page on your website people go to after they click your ad.
Step-by-Step: Making a Google Ads Campaign That Works
Let's get started with making a great Google Ads campaign.
1. What Are You Trying to Do? Who Are You Talking To?
What do you want to get from your Google Ads? More people visiting your website? More sales? More people knowing your brand? Knowing this helps you make smart choices. Also, who are you trying to reach? Think about what they like, what they do online, and what problems they have. The better you know them, the better your ads will be.
2. Find the Right Words: Keyword Research
Keywords are super important. You need to find the exact words your customers use when they search for what you sell. Here's how:
- Brainstorm: Write down everything related to your business.
- Google Keyword Planner: Google has a free tool to help you find keywords. It shows you how many people search for them and how much they cost.
- Spy on the Competition: See what keywords your competitors are using.
- Go Long: Use longer, more specific phrases. Instead of "coffee," try "best organic fair trade coffee beans online." These can be really effective.
- Think of Similar Words: Don't just stick to one word. If you use "digital marketing services," also try "internet marketing agency."
3. Organize Your Google Ads Account
Think of your account like a filing cabinet. A well-organized account is easier to manage. Here's how to set it up:
- Campaigns: Group things by type. Like, one campaign for shoes, one for clothing.
- Ad Groups: Get more specific within each campaign. "Running shoes" ad group, "dress shoes" ad group.
- Keywords: Put keywords into the right ad group. Make sure they match the ads in that group.
4. Make Ads That Grab Attention
Your ad is your chance to make a good first impression. Make it count!
- Headline: Use strong words. Include your keywords.
- Description: Tell people what's great about what you sell. Tell them what to do next ("Shop Now," "Learn More").
- Ad Extensions: Add extra info like phone numbers, links to other pages, and special offers.
- Make it Relevant: Your ad should really match the keywords and the landing page.
- Test, Test, Test: Try different versions of your ads to see what works best.
5. Pick the Right Landing Pages
The landing page is where people go after clicking your ad. It must be good!
- Relevance: The landing page should match what the ad promised.
- Clarity: Tell people clearly what you're offering.
- Call to Action: Tell people what you want them to do (fill out a form, buy something).
- Mobile-Friendly: Make sure it looks good on phones.
- Fast Loading: No one likes a slow page.
6. Bidding and Budget
Google Ads lets you bid in different ways.
- Manual CPC Bidding: You pick how much you'll pay per click.
- Automated Bidding: Google picks your bids for you, trying to get you the best results.
- Maximize Clicks: Google tries to get you as many clicks as possible with your budget.
Pick a bidding strategy that fits your goals. Start with a small budget and raise it as you see results. Keep an eye on how things are going and change your bids as needed.
7. Watch Your Results
It's super important to track how your ads are doing. Google Ads gives you lots of info.
- Key Metrics: Look at things like impressions (how many times your ad showed), clicks, click-through rate (CTR), how many people bought something after clicking (conversion rate), how much each sale cost, and how much money you made back.
- Google Analytics: Connect Google Ads to Google Analytics to see what people do on your website after they click your ad.
- Conversion Tracking: Track how many sales, leads, or other actions come from your ads.
8. Keep Making It Better
Google Ads isn't a "set it and forget it" thing. You need to keep working on it.
- Keyword Optimization: Add new keywords, get rid of bad ones, and change how Google matches your keywords.
- Ad Optimization: Make new ads, try different headlines, and change your calls to action.
- Landing Page Optimization: Make your landing pages better.
- Bid Optimization: Change your bids based on how things are going.
- Audience Targeting: Reach the right people.
- Use Negative Keywords: Tell Google what not to show your ads for. If you sell expensive watches, add "cheap" as a negative keyword.
Advanced Google Ads Tips
Once you know the basics, try these:
- Remarketing: Show ads to people who visited your website before.
- Display Advertising: Show ads on other websites and apps.
- Video Advertising: Use YouTube ads.
- Location Targeting: Show ads only to people in certain areas.
- Device Targeting: Show ads only to people using certain devices (phones, computers).
How Google Ads Fits Into Digital Marketing
Google Ads is just one part of digital marketing. For the best results, use it with other things like search engine optimization (SEO), social media, and content marketing. A complete plan will bring you more traffic, leads, and sales.
